The Yankees' 2025 season could come to an end Tuesday night in the Bronx.
New York faces elimination in Game 3 of the AL Division Series after getting pummeled by a combined score of 23-8 across the first two games in Toronto.
Aaron Boone will give the ball to veteran lefty Carlos Rodon to start but it will be all hands on deck as Yankees pitching tries to find a way to keep Vladimir Guerrero Jr. and friends in the ballpark. Shane Bieber gets the start for the Blue Jays, who are on the verge of their first postseason series win since sweeping Texas in the 2016 ALDS.
The other AL series between the Mariners and Tigers shifts to Detroit, with Jack Flaherty set to face Logan Gilbert at Comerica Park after the teams split a pair of 4-3 decisions in Seattle.
